Ms. Jones’ began her career as Head of Sample Line Production for London Fog Rainwear. She was drawn to costume design when she began to volunteer in community theatre in her hometown Baltimore, Maryland. Ms. Jones chose to pursue theatre and accepted a position as Wardrobe Mistress at the Negro Ensemble Company in New York. She soon transitioned into designing, working at the New Federal Theatre, The Billie Holiday Theatre,Lincoln Center and assisting on Broadway. Vicki has costumed many notable actors including Phylicia Rashad, Denzel Washington and S. Epatha Merkerson, and worked with accomplished producers and directors Woodie King Jr., Spike Lee, Melvin Van Peebles and Samm-Art Williams. Vicki designs for regional theatre, university theatre, and independent film and video productions. Vicki is a former Adjunct Professor of Clothing Design. She's a teaching artist, and member of the Educational Theatre Association's Education Committee.
Ms. Jones Founded and was Executive Director of Bahari Sisters Inc. a non-profit organization which provided economic, educational and healthcare programs to Kenyan women and girls. The organization ceased operation in 2025. Vicki has received awards for her entrepreneurial work from Drexel University, The Baltimore Times and NonProfit Pro Magazine. She serves as an art adjudication judge for The Baltimore Office of Promotion & Arts and The Maryland State Arts Council and other US based art organizations.
